lake lettuce

lake lettuce
 n.— «Some might refer to them as moss, pond scum or lake lettuce, which encompasses a wide array of aquatic growth.» —“Weed control curtails two fishing trips” by Steve Ford Courier & Press (Evansville, Illinois) May 4, 2008. (source: Double-Tongued Dictionary)
